From Genga to Frontone by bus and train
To get from Genga to Frontone you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one train line: take the CT1 bus from Genga (Center) station to Genga (Station Schools)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the R train and finally take the VI1 bus from Fabriano (Railway Station) station to Frontone (Center) station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 56 min. The bus and train schedule from Genga may change.
